Pheasant in Mushroom Sauce

  • Prep 15 min
  • Total 6 hr 15 min
  • Servings 8

Ingredients

  • 2 pheasants, cut into fourths
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 medium onion, chopped (1/2 cup)
  • 1 clove garlic, finely chopped
  • 1 can (10 3/4 ounces) condensed cream of chicken soup
  • 1 can (4 ounces) sliced mushrooms, drained
  • Paprika

Steps

  • 1
    Place pheasant pieces in 3 1/2- to 6-quart slow cooker. Mix remaining ingredients except paprika; pour over pheasant. Sprinkle generously with paprika.
  • 2
    Cover and cook on low heat setting 6 to 7 hours or until pheasant is tender.

  • Have a little white wine left in the bottle? Use 1/2 cup wine instead of the chicken broth for an elegant little twist.
  • Serve garlic mashed potatoes to enjoy with the creamy mushroom sauce. Add broccoli spears topped with a sprinkle of grated fresh lemon peel to round out the flavors.
  • You don't have to serve pheasant under glass to make it special. Mix together some crisply cooked and crumbled bacon, toasted chopped hazelnuts and chopped fresh parsley to sprinkle over each serving.
